Assessing and Reviewing MCP Server Resource Deployment
Effectively overseeing MCP server performance requires a keen insight of resource utilization. This involves periodically observing key metrics such as CPU demand, memory capacity, and network traffic. Tools like system dashboards can provide valuable information to pinpoint potential bottlenecks or areas where resources are being misused. By analyzing this data, administrators can tune server configurations and resource allocation to ensure smooth operation and boost overall system performance.
Growing MCP Servers: Strategies for Resource Expansion
As your MCP server infrastructure demands expand, strategic resource allocation becomes paramount. To ensure optimal performance and availability, consider these key strategies. Firstly, deploy a robust load balancer to distribute traffic evenly across multiple servers, mitigating bottlenecks and enhancing response times. Secondly, optimize your server configurations to maximize resource utilization, including memory allocation, CPU scheduling, and network bandwidth. Thirdly, consider cloud-based solutions that offer elasticity, enabling you to request additional resources on demand as your needs evolve. Additionally, implement monitoring tools to proactively identify resource constraints and trigger scaling actions before performance degradation occurs.
